BrisSEC 2026 brought together Queensland cyber security community together under the theme The Race to Secure the Sunshine State. 


Thank you to the 630 attendees who joined us on Wednesday, 29 April   

for what was the biggest BrisSEC to date

The race to secure the Sunshine State

The BrisSEC 2026 conference theme, The race to secure the Sunshine State, recognises that cyber security is a continuous contest. We compete across technology, governance, and people, to protect, detect, and respond to threats that are always gaining speed.


This year's conference will include discussions about how to face adversaries that adapt faster than control design and implementation, governance decisions made under pressure, and helping our teams, and each other, across the finish line.
